Ludwig Museum is celebrating the 30th anniversary of its foundation in 2019. On the occasion of the anniversary, there will be an extraordinary series of exhibitions and programs presenting the history, present and future of the museum.

Knight Move – Sam Havadtoy in New York 13. July, 2018 – 2. September
The exhibition presents Sam Havadtoy's New York years, when his art was largely impacted by his working relationships with the outstanding artists of the city in the 1970's and 1980's.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) methodological exhibition from the Ludwig Museum’s collection to facilitate the reception of contemporary art 14. February, 2025 – 29. June
What does it mean... what can I do if... where does it arrive... how much does it cost... how can I pay... when can I collect it...? We could go on and on with the list of frequently asked questions about the difficulties of daily life. The exhibition focuses on questions as well as techniques of asking questions related to contemporary art, with particular emphasis on the practice of asking questions as a tool of pedagogy and art education.
